Benefit #1: Convenience and Portability
One of the biggest benefits of using a cordless drill is its convenience and portability. Unlike corded drills, which require a power outlet, cordless drills are battery-powered and can be used anywhere. This makes them ideal for projects that require you to move around, such as installing shelves or hanging pictures.
With a cordless drill, you don't have to worry about tripping over cords or finding a power source. You can take your cordless drill outside and work on projects in your backyard, or take it with you to a job site. This convenience and portability make cordless drills a popular choice for both DIY enthusiasts and professional contractors.
Benefit #2: Versatility
Another benefit of using a cordless drill is its versatility. Cordless drills come with a variety of attachments and accessories that allow you to perform a wide range of tasks. You can use your cordless drill to drill holes in wood, metal, and plastic, drive screws, and even mix paint or concrete.
With the right attachments, you can turn your cordless drill into a sander, a buffer, or a wire brush. This versatility makes cordless drills a valuable tool for any home improvement project, whether you're building a deck, installing new cabinets, or repairing a fence.
Benefit #3: Speed and Efficiency
Using a cordless drill can also help you complete your home improvement projects more quickly and efficiently. Cordless drills are designed to be fast and powerful, allowing you to drill holes and drive screws with ease. This can save you time and energy, especially if you're working on a large project.
In addition, cordless drills often have adjustable speed settings, which allow you to control the speed of the drill. This can be helpful when you're working with delicate materials or when you need to slow down to avoid damaging the material.
Benefit #4: Safety
Safety is always a concern when working with power tools, but cordless drills are generally safer than corded drills. With a cordless drill, you don't have to worry about tripping over cords or accidentally cutting a cord with your drill bit. This can reduce the risk of accidents and injuries.
In addition, cordless drills often have safety features, such as a brake that stops the drill from spinning when you release the trigger. This can prevent the drill from accidentally spinning out of control and causing damage or injury.

How to Choose the Right Cordless Drill
Now that you know the benefits of using a cordless drill for home improvement projects, it's important to choose the right one for your needs. Here are some factors to consider when choosing a cordless drill:
- Battery life: Look for a cordless drill with a long battery life, so you don't have to stop and recharge frequently.
- Power: Consider the power of the drill, especially if you'll be using it for heavy-duty tasks.
- Speed settings: Look for a cordless drill with adjustable speed settings, so you can control the speed of the drill.
- Chuck size: Consider the chuck size of the drill, which determines the size of the drill bit you can use.
- Weight: Look for a cordless drill that is lightweight and easy to handle, especially if you'll be using it for extended periods of time.
Tips for Using a Cordless Drill
Once you've chosen the right cordless drill for your needs, it's important to use it properly to get the most out of it. Here are some tips for using a cordless drill:
- Charge the battery fully before using the drill.
- Use the right drill bit for the task at hand.
- Hold the drill securely and keep your fingers away from the drill bit.
- Use the adjustable speed settings to control the speed of the drill.
- Use safety glasses and other protective gear when using the drill.
